在CSS中設(shè)置漸變色邊框是一個(gè)相對(duì)復(fù)雜的過(guò)程,需要掌握一些關(guān)鍵技術(shù)和方法,下面是一些建議和實(shí)踐,幫助你實(shí)現(xiàn)漸變色邊框的設(shè)置。
1、使用線性漸變:CSS中的linear-gradient
函數(shù)可以用于創(chuàng)建漸變色邊框,你可以通過(guò)定義兩個(gè)或多個(gè)顏色,以及它們之間的位置,來(lái)創(chuàng)建一個(gè)平滑的漸變效果,你可以使用以下代碼來(lái)創(chuàng)建一個(gè)從紅色到藍(lán)色的漸變色邊框:
border: 5px solid linear-gradient(to right, red, blue);
2、設(shè)置邊框?qū)挾?/strong>:在上面的代碼中,border
屬性的寬度設(shè)置為5px
,你可以根據(jù)需要調(diào)整這個(gè)值,如果你想要更寬的邊框,可以增加這個(gè)數(shù)值。
3、調(diào)整漸變方向:linear-gradient
函數(shù)中的to right
參數(shù)指定了漸變的方向,你可以根據(jù)需要調(diào)整這個(gè)參數(shù),例如to top
、to left
等,來(lái)改變漸變的形狀。
4、添加更多顏色:如果你想要更多的顏色在邊框中,可以在linear-gradient
函數(shù)中添加更多的顏色,以下代碼創(chuàng)建了一個(gè)從紅色到藍(lán)色再到綠色的漸變色邊框:
border: 5px solid linear-gradient(to right, red, blue, green);
5、使用圓角邊框:為了讓漸變色邊框更加美觀,你可以使用border-radius
屬性來(lái)添加圓角。
border: 5px solid linear-gradient(to right, red, blue); border-radius: 10px;
6、優(yōu)化性能:由于漸變色邊框是一個(gè)相對(duì)復(fù)雜的效果,可能會(huì)對(duì)性能產(chǎn)生一定的影響,建議在使用時(shí)考慮性能優(yōu)化,例如避免在大型元素上使用漸變色邊框,或者考慮使用其他方法來(lái)實(shí)現(xiàn)類似的效果。
CSS中設(shè)置漸變色邊框需要一些技巧和方法,通過(guò)掌握這些實(shí)踐和建議,你可以輕松地創(chuàng)建出美觀且實(shí)用的漸變色邊框效果。